Controls Engineer Jobs in Cincinnati: Frequently Asked Questions

How do I get a controls engineer job in Cincinnati?

The strongest path is targeting Cincinnati's dense manufacturing and aerospace base, particularly the employers clustered in Evendale, Sharonville, and the Mill Creek industrial corridor. Candidates with hands-on PLC programming experience, familiarity with Allen-Bradley or Siemens platforms, and exposure to automotive or food-and-beverage production lines stand out locally. Networking through regional manufacturing associations and applying directly to plant-level openings gives you a clear edge over generalist applicants.

Are there remote controls engineer jobs in Cincinnati?

Yes, though remote work is limited by nature for controls engineers, since most roles involve on-site commissioning, equipment troubleshooting, and hands-on system integration. About 33% of controls engineer openings tied to Cincinnati are remote or hybrid as of September 2026, skewing toward hybrid arrangements. The portions most amenable to remote work in Cincinnati are design, documentation, and remote monitoring tasks rather than floor-level installation.

How can I get a controls engineer job in Cincinnati with little or no experience?

The most realistic entry point in Cincinnati is landing a controls technician or automation technician role with one of the region's many system integrators or mid-size manufacturers in Blue Ash or Norwood. Co-op programs tied to University of Cincinnati's engineering college are a well-recognized local pathway. Building hands-on PLC lab experience and earning a foundational certification from a platform vendor like Rockwell or Siemens significantly sharpens your profile for Cincinnati employers who prioritize practical skills over pedigree.
